**Chapter 420: Sneaking Kisses**

Drake sat there, his mind a whirlwind of confusion and uncertainty.

Emma liked… these?

Or was Silas just playing a clever trick on him?

Silas had always been a reliable source of guidance in the past, so perhaps he wouldn’t be so cruel as to deceive him this time.

Could it be that Emma genuinely had a fondness for these outfits?

Drake furrowed his brow, his eyes glued to the screen as he wrestled with his thoughts. After a moment of internal debate, he decided to trust Silas’s judgment.

With a determined nod, he placed the order, securing both outfits for Emma.

Meanwhile, Callum was in his own world, meticulously preparing for the evening ahead. He had scrubbed himself clean, ensuring every inch of his body was immaculate, even paying special attention to the dirt stubbornly lodged beneath his nails. He stood in the bathroom, steam swirling around him, as he gazed at his reflection in the mirror. His tall, muscular physique was a sight to behold, but today had been a disaster.

He had made a complete mess of the kitchen earlier, a culinary catastrophe that had left him feeling utterly embarrassed in front of Emma.

Tonight was his chance to reclaim his dignity!

After drying off, he rummaged through the depths of his wardrobe, finally retrieving a delicate box he had tucked away. Inside lay his secret weapon—a sheer, silver-gray night robe that almost seemed to shimmer with promise. It had been a graduation gift from his instructor, a token of recognition for finishing at the top of his class in the Interstellar Empire Training Program for Males.

He could still hear his instructor’s words echoing in his mind, “Callum, remember this well. You may be an unparalleled marshal on the battlefield, but when it comes to your female… you are your greatest weapon.”

With a sense of purpose, Callum slipped into the night robe. The fabric clung to his well-defined muscles, highlighting his physique in all the right ways. As he posed in front of the mirror, he felt an intoxicating mix of confidence and allure radiating from him.

Perfect.

After all, he was the best graduate of the academy! He was determined to impress Emma tonight.

Yet, a flicker of concern crossed his mind; Emma was delicate, and she had invited all of them to join her. Would she be able to handle the energy of so many?

He realized that perhaps he needed to temper his enthusiasm tonight. He mustn’t overwhelm her.

Meanwhile, Lucien was also hurrying to get ready after cleaning the kitchen. He had missed the moment when Emma invited Edric and the others to her bedroom, leaving him unaware that Marcus and the other males had simply sprawled out on the bed and drifted off to sleep.

Naturally, he assumed that Emma, like many other females, had a different intention when she welcomed multiple males into her space.

He quickly changed into his combat uniform, recalling the sparkle in her eyes the last time she saw him in his formal attire.

He had even gone the extra mile to customize this combat suit, believing that Emma would be captivated by it. He was determined to ensure that she would only have eyes for him tonight.

Downstairs, Emma leaned comfortably against Edric’s chest, finishing the fruit tea he had prepared for her. She handed him the empty cup, feeling content in the moment.
